Subtitle: The True Story of an Unwanted Chinese Daughter
The story of an unwanted Chinese daughter growing up during the Communist Revolution, blamed for her mother's death, ignored by her millionaire father and unwanted by her Eurasian step mother. A story of greed, hatred and jealousy; a domestic dramais played against the extraordinary political events in China and Hong Kong. Written with the emotional force of a novel but with a vividness drawn from a personal and political background. FALLING LEAVES has become a surprise bestseller all over the world.
Authors: Adeline Yen Mah
Publisher: ePenguin
Published: 1997
EAN: 9780140265989
Isbn: 0140265988
Edition Info: 278 pages
